As a child, Merlin was, tormented by his mother's secret past. As an adult, he searched for his own identity. This led him to realize that he, was the heir to a greater power. He became the rope in a tug-of-war competition, between the lords of power. Despite the fact that, if Merlin joined either of them, the balance of religion would be, offset two to one. Mankind would become, automatons worshipping the victor, for lack of a better thing to do. Merlin wanted more than that. When the Saxons invaded Britain, he defended the Celts and became, a legend
